Hey folks,
We are doing a bit of organizational restructuring here at White Wolf and
trading some responsibilities around. Normally that might be business-speak
for something bad happening at the company but that is NOT the case.
Nonetheless, as part of this dramatic upheaval there has been a praxis
seizure of the product management role for Vampire: the Eternal Struggle -
the job I have been filling since White Wolf began publishing V:TES many
years ago (rock on VTES!). And who would seize the advantage during the
political flux at White Wolf to stab me in the back and usurp my title? None
other than my own brother (and White Wolf co-founder) Stewart Wieck. Et tu
Brutus!
Ok, only joking of course. There are only bonds of blood and brotherly love
here. In fact Stewart and I are practically a coagulated entity...
As of today, Stewart is now in charge of the V:TES product line and chairman
of V:EKN, while I move over to handle more sales and business aspects of
White Wolf. Stewart is as much of a newbie at V:TES as I was when White Wolf
printed Sabbat War, but like me, he's smart enough to listen to the wisdom
of experts like LSJ, Oscar and all of you receiving this e-mail. So I hope
that you will lend Stewart the benefit of your feedback and advice in the
coming years as you have given it to me in the past years.
